Latest Patents: Among his latest patents, one noteworthy invention is a display apparatus that includes a display panel featuring a pixel electrode and multiple first signal lines. These elements transmit driving signals to the pixel electrode, enhanced by a conductive member that incorporates resin and a second signal line. This design allows for efficient coupling, resulting in improved display performance.

Another significant patent is for a planar light source device, which comprises a lower substrate, a cathode electrode, a carbon nanotube, an upper substrate, a fluorescent layer, and an anode electrode. Notably, this device generates light without the use of mercury, showcasing Choi's commitment to sustainable technology.
